Pricing Details:
Icon lists a subscription at $39+/month for access to 14 products, plus a Managed/Enterprise option starting at $1000/month with dedicated staff; a 3-day free trial is advertised.

Pricing Details:
Self-hosted Community Edition is free. Starter (Cloud) is $24/month, Pro is $60/month, Business and Enterprise are custom-priced in USD.

What should I look for in Marketing Automation tools?

Checklist: (1) Must‑have vs nice‑to‑have features; (2) Cost at your scale (limits, overages, seats); (3) Integrations and API quality; (4) Privacy & compliance (GDPR/DSA, retention, residency); (5) Reliability/performance (SLA, throughput, rate limits); (6) Admin, audit, SSO; (7) Support and roadmap. Validate with a fast pilot on your real workloads.

How should I compare pricing for Icon vs n8n?

Normalize to your usage. Model seats, limits, overages, add‑ons, and support. Include hidden costs: implementation, training, migration, and potential lock‑in. Prefer transparent metering if predictability matters.

What due diligence is essential before choosing a Marketing Automation tool?

Run a structured pilot: (1) Replicate a real workflow; (2) Measure quality and latency; (3) Verify integrations, API limits, error handling; (4) Review security, PII handling, compliance, and data residency; (5) Confirm SLA, support response, and roadmap.
